Drew Buckley CANON EOS R5 / LANDSCAPES

The landscape and wildlife pro on switching from EOS DSLRS to EOS mirrorless cameras

Humans are always a bit fearful of change once we get set in our ways, and many champion the ‘if it’s not broken, don’t fix it’ mindset. I think that partly runs true with me to some extent; especially after all these years using SLRS. I was used to 35mm film SLRS when I was young and in the last decade I utilized Canon EOS DSLRS for my job as a photograph­er, so why change?

The first Canon mirrorless bodies didn’t really catch my eye, so I happily continued using my EOS-1D X Mark II and 5D Mark IV to get the results I relied on. That was until the R5 was released, which triggered my interest. Now, after 18 months of using an R5 as my main camera week in, week out, I’ve come to love the feature-packed R5 body for an array of reasons. While I’ve been enjoying the RF lenses, the RF 24-105mm and RF 15-35mm,

I’ve also been able to utilize my existing arsenal of EF lenses thanks to EF-EOS R lens adapter. Over this time, I’ve photograph­ed puffins in flight, to night skies and long exposure landscapes – even dabbling in video too (which is excellent). The R5 can do it all. The real ‘game-changers’ for me are having an EVF for precise exposure simulation combined with the live histogram in the viewfinder too. Secondly, the Eye AF is out of this world compared to DSLR AF. The ability to instantly grab focus on people or animals wherever they are in the frame is brilliant – rather than constantly having to move the AF point, sometimes missing the action. Electronic silent shutter is great for wildlife, and the resolution too; I love having 45Mp for extra detail and more cropping.

For back-button focusers, like me, I suggest setting the asterisk (AE LOCK) button in the custom controls to Eye AF instead, so you can have quick access to two types of AF options available.
